If you're like me, you might still be in the middle of playing ToMI when the Mac release came out, and want to transfer your in-progress games from Windows to MacOS. Or just copy them for any reason.
If so, you seem to be able to copy the Save Game files from/to these locations:
Windows: <User directory>\My Documents\Telltale Games\<Game name>
Mac: <User directory>/Library/Telltale Games/<Game name>
For example, on Windows, the directory might be C:\Documents and Settings\Cacafuego\Telltale Games\Launch of the Leviathan\ , and in MacOS, it may be /Users/Cacafuego/Library/Telltale Games/MonkeyIsland101.
Note that the Game directory name on Mac depends on the name of the Game application on your system. If you renamed "MonkeyIsland101.app" to "TOMI - Launch of the Leviathan", thn the saved game directory will be named differently as well
Just copy all of the files (not just *.save) from one directory to another.
Note - you may experience some graphics glitches after doing this, as your graphics settings from Windows will be preserved as well. In most cases the problem should go away if you simply open settings inside the game and re-apply graphics settings. However, this has not been heavily tested, and you may experience any number of different issues (including possibly a system crash, though there have been no reports of that yet).
If changing the graphics settings doesn't work, or can't be done, then delete the "prefs.prop" file that you copied. This will reset settings, and will be recreated next time you start the game. However, this will reset the names, dates, and descriptions of all your saved games as well (though the saved games will work, and any NEW saved games will have all the right info).
